Foods
Supporting national nutritional security through the management of Dapur MBG and developing an eco-friendly integrated farming ecosystem.
Our food division is deeply committed to supporting national food security and community well-being through strategic and sustainable initiatives. We actively manage the Dapur MBG (Makan Bergizi Gratis) program, dedicated to preparing and distributing healthy, high-quality, and nutritious meals to targeted beneficiary communities, ensuring that essential dietary needs are met efficiently.
To build a reliable and self-sustaining supply chain for this program, we are implementing an Integrated Farming concept. This modern agricultural model harmonizes multiple sectors to maximize resource efficiency. Within this ecosystem, we cultivate high-yield hydroponic vegetables that guarantee fresh, pesticide-free produce, alongside specialized poultry farms dedicated to both broiler chickens and egg-laying hens to fulfill local protein demands.
Additionally, this integrated system incorporates sustainable aquaculture, focusing on the cultivation of tilapia fish (ikan nila). By utilizing waste-to-resource techniques and smart farming practices, our food division creates a circular economy that not only secures premium food sources for Dapur MBG but also promotes eco-friendly practices that positively impact the surrounding community.
